Dharmani, two times Congress MLA from Ghumarwin constituency in Bilaspur district, was not available for comment but sources in the Ministry said that Dharmani has sent his resignation to Chief Minister Virbhadra Singh.
They said that Dharmani had been upset over not getting a portfolio ever since he was inducted as CPS alongwith Neeraj Bharti and Vinay Kumar immediately after Singh took oath as the Chief Minister on December 25, 2012.
He was elected to the Assembly for the first time in 2007 and retained the seat in 2012.
